Why anivia?

Anivia is a really hard to play champion, but if you know when to use your Q, then the fight, is won. If you have 1-2 kills, then you can easily kill and AD carry in 2 hits (Q,E, maybe ultimate, if you are lv. 6). Anivia is vulnerable with this build champions, who outranges anivia(eg. xerath) or champions, who can perform quick jumps rapidly (eg. yasuo or leblanc).
You can easily counter those champions who has no ranged AAs(eg. katarina). You can also counter champions who has a one-time jump(eg. katarina, master yi). Wait until they jumps onto you, then use your ultimate on yourself, wait until they arrives with the jump, then use your Q and E. They will take incredible damage after lv. 6 if you are exactly following this build.

Introduction

Anivia is a champion who can give heavy damage to anyone in few secs, but she is from "paper", so she can take heavy damage too. That's why you don't need to buy to anivia boots. If someone wants to kill you, you can escape using your ultimate, your Q and after lv. 13 your W. Boots is an item wich blocks anivia from doing more damage, wich is the key of an AP carry. In team fights, let the others tank out the most of the damage, because you has high range, so you can help them from far away.

Items

An early Tear of Goddness is neccesary because of the stacking mana, wich will be the key of the high AP in lategame. Your first item need to be Rod of Ages, because it gives you mana and AP, and also a little bit of health, wich can save your life versus tanky champions. Rod of ages was nerfed, so it doesn't gives you as many AP in early game. So your next item must be a rabadon, to have some AP. Farm with your ultimate to ensure the optimal gold amount and to let the tear of goddness stack. You may have about 500-600 stacks on it already, so it's time to buy archangel staff, to give you more AP. Your AP in this stage is about 500-600 (THAT'S REALLLY MUCH). The final must have AP item is void staff, because of your DOT (damage over time) ultimate. The final two items is really not neccesary, but personally I recommend to buy a rylai crystal scepter and a zhonya.

Summary

Anivia is a really good champion if you can play with her. Watch out for fizz, yasuo, xerath, leblanc and lux, wich are anivia's greatest counters. Fortunately, these champions are rarely picked (except yasuo, so ban it always from ranked games if you planning to play anivia mid).
Anivia's greatest advantage is that she can counter assasins, such as zed and katarina, wich are often played on mid.
